I had right shoulder pain since December 2024 which I left thinking it would get better on its own, however it just got increasingly worse to the point I had very limited movement and was constantly miserable due the the pain. 
I’d visited my GP, who referred me for an X-ray and prescribed painkillers but they did nothing for me. I was also on the waiting list to see a physio but knew that was going to take months. 
I was then offered an appointment with a physio in the surgery who is there 2 days a week and at this appointment I was given a Corticosteroid injection into my shoulder and regular exercises with a follow up in 6 weeks. I felt immediate relief and could actually move my arm without pain for the 1st time in months so I was able to continue with the exercises to build the strength back up. 
At my follow-up I did not require a 2nd injection and although I do not have full movement I no no longer have the pain. I will continue with the exercises given in the hope that this helps.
